【期刊论文】Classification of quasifinite modules over the Lie algebras of Weyl type ☆

苏育才, Yucai Su

Advances in Mathematics 174(2003)57-68,-0001,():

-1年11月30日

摘要

For a nondegenerate additive subgroup G of the n-dimensional vector space Fn over an algebraically closed field F of characteristic zero, there is an associative algebra and a Lie algebra of Weyl typeWðG; nÞ spanned by all differential operators uDm1 1 ?Dmn n for uAF½G (the group algebra), and m1;y;mnX0; where D1;y;Dn are degree operators. In this paper, it is proved that an irreducible quasifinite WðZ; 1Þ-module is either a highest or lowest weight module or else a module of the intermediate series; furthermore, a classification of uniformly boundedWðZ; 1Þ-modules is completely given. It is also proved that an irreducible quasifinite WðG; nÞ-module is a module of the intermediate series and a complete classification of quasifinite WðG; nÞ-modules is also given, if G is not isomorphic to Z.

【期刊论文】Classification of Harish-Chandra Modules over the Higher Rank Virasoro Algebras ★

苏育才, Yucai Su

,-0001,():

-1年11月30日

摘要

We classify the Harish-Chandra modules over the higher rank Virasoro and super-Virasoro algebras: It is proved that a Harish-Chandra module, i.e., an irreducible weight module with finite weight multiplicities, over a higher rank Virasoro or super-Virasoro algebra is either a module of the intermediate series, or a finitely-dense module. As an application, it is also proved that an indecomposable weight module with finite weight multiplicities over a generalized Witt algebra is either a uniformly bounded module (i.e., a module with weight multiplicities uniformly bounded) with all nonzero weights having the same multiplicity, or a finitely-dense module, as long as the generalizedWitt algebra satisfies one minor condition.

【期刊论文】SIMPLE LIE COLOR ALGEBRAS OF WEYL TYPE1

苏育才, Yucai Su* , Kaiming Zhao† and Linsheng Zhu‡

(appeared in Israel Journal of Mathematics, 137 (2003), 109-123),-0001,():

-1年11月30日

摘要

Abstract. For an (є; Ґ)-color-commutative associative algebra A with an identity element over a field F of characteristic not 2, and for a color-commutative color-derivation subalgebra D of A, denote by A[D] the associative subalgebra of End(A) generated by A (regarding as operators on A via multiplication) and D. It is proved that, as an associative algebra, A[D] is Ґ-graded simple if and only if A is Ґ-graded D-simple. Suppose A is Ґ-graded D-simple. Then, (a) A[D] is a free left A-module; (b) as a Lie color algebra, the subquotient [A[D];A[D]]=Z(A[D])\[A[D];A[D]] is simple (except one minor case), where Z(A[D]) is the color center of A[D]. The structure of this subquotient is explicitly described.

【期刊论文】Derivation-Simple Algebras and the Structures of Lie Algebras of Witt Type

苏育才, Yucai Su Xiaoping Xu Hechun Zhang

,-0001,():

-1年11月30日

摘要

We classify all the pairs of a commutative associative algebra with an identity element and its finite-dimensional locally finite Abelian derivation subalgebra such that the commutative associative algebra is derivation-simple with respect to the derivation subalgebra over an algebraically closed field with characteristic 0. Such pairs are the fundamental ingredients for constructing simple Lie algebras of Cartan type. Moreover, we determine the isomorphism classes of the simple Lie algebras of Witt type. The structure space of these algebras is given explicitly.
